What’s the Difference Between Steel and Alloy Wheels?

Steel and alloy wheels differ mainly in material, weight, cost, durability, and driving performance. Jantes en acier are generally heavier and more affordable, while alloy wheels are lighter and offer greater design flexibility and responsive handling.

Neither type is universally better. The right choice depends on your budget, driving conditions, vehicle type, and performance priorities. Steel wheels are often preferred for durability, affordability, and demanding applications, while alloy wheels are popular for everyday driving, handling, and appearance.

Steel Wheels: Durable and Cost-Effective

What Are Steel Wheels Made Of?

Steel wheels typically consist of a pressed steel rim and center section that are joined together during manufacturing. This construction provides a strong and practical wheel at a relatively low cost.

The main advantage of steel is its combination of strength, durability, and affordability. These properties make steel wheels common on trucks, trailers, agricultural equipment, and vehicles used in demanding conditions.

Pros and Cons of Steel Wheels

Advantages:

  • Lower purchase cost
  • Good durability in rough conditions
  • Suitable for heavy loads
  • Less likely to crack under certain impacts
  • Often easier and less expensive to repair
  • Practical for winter and off-road applications

Disadvantages:

  • Heavier than most alloy wheels
  • Greater unsprung weight can affect handling response
  • May slightly reduce fuel efficiency
  • Fewer styling options than alloy wheels
  • Exposed steel can rust if protective coatings are damaged

Steel wheels are a practical option when durability and cost matter more than weight or appearance. They are particularly useful for vehicles that regularly encounter potholes, rough roads, heavy loads, or off-road conditions.

Alloy Wheels: Lightweight and Responsive

What Are Alloy Wheels Made Of?

Most modern alloy wheels use aluminum-based alloys that combine relatively low weight with adequate strength for automotive applications.

Alloy wheels can be produced through processes such as casting or forging. The manufacturing method affects the wheel’s weight, strength, cost, and design options, but buyers generally do not need to focus on specific alloy grades when making a basic steel-versus-alloy comparison.

Pros and Cons of Alloy Wheels

Advantages:

  • Lower weight than steel wheels in many applications
  • Reduced unsprung mass
  • More responsive steering and handling
  • Good brake heat dissipation
  • Wide range of designs and finishes
  • Sportier appearance

Disadvantages:

  • Usually more expensive than steel wheels
  • Severe impacts can cause cracks or structural damage
  • Some finishes require careful maintenance
  • Replacement can be more expensive after major damage

Alloy wheels are a strong choice for drivers who prioritize handling, appearance, lower weight, and everyday driving performance.

Weight and Driving Performance

Weight is one of the biggest differences between steel and alloy wheels. Alloy wheels are generally lighter, which reduces unsprung mass—the weight of components such as wheels and tires that are not directly supported by the suspension.

Lower unsprung mass can help the suspension respond more quickly to road changes. Depending on the vehicle and wheel design, this can contribute to sharper steering, better ride response, and more responsive handling.

Steel wheels add more weight, which can make the vehicle feel less responsive. However, the difference may be relatively small in normal driving, and the durability and lower cost of steel can outweigh the performance advantage of lighter alloy wheels for many users.

Cost, Durability, and Maintenance

Steel wheels generally have a lower upfront cost, making them attractive to budget-conscious buyers and fleet operators. They are also practical as a second set of wheels for seasonal tires.

When exposed to a strong impact, a steel wheel may bend rather than crack. In some cases, the damage can be repaired by a qualified wheel repair professional. Alloy wheels can also withstand normal road impacts, but severe impacts may result in cracks or structural damage that makes replacement the safer option.

Maintenance requirements depend largely on the wheel’s finish and the environment. Steel wheels should be protected from rust, while alloy wheels should be kept clean to protect their finish from brake dust, road salt, and other contaminants. Which Is Better: Steel or Alloy Wheels?

The better option depends on how and where you drive.

Choose Steel Wheels If You Prioritize:

  • Lower purchase cost
  • Durabilité
  • Heavy-duty use
  • Winter driving
  • Rough roads
  • Off-road applications
  • Easy replacement and repair

Choose Alloy Wheels If You Prioritize:

  • Lower wheel weight
  • Responsive handling
  • Fuel efficiency
  • Sportier appearance
  • More design choices
  • Everyday driving performance

For passenger cars and drivers who spend most of their time on paved roads, alloy wheels can provide a good balance of appearance and driving performance.

Bottom line: Choose steel wheels when affordability and durability are your main priorities. Choose alloy wheels when lower weight, handling, and appearance matter more.

Are Steel Wheels Better Than Alloy Wheels?

Neither is always better. Steel wheels are generally more affordable and durable for demanding applications, while alloy wheels are lighter and offer greater styling and handling advantages. The better choice depends on the vehicle and driving conditions.

Are Alloy Wheels Lighter Than Steel Wheels?

Yes, alloy wheels are generally lighter than comparable steel wheels. The lower weight can reduce unsprung mass and may improve steering response, suspension behavior, and overall driving feel.

Which Wheels Are Better for Winter Driving?

Steel wheels are a popular choice for winter use because they are affordable and can be practical in harsh conditions. However, the tires themselves have a much greater effect on snow and ice traction than wheel material.

Do Steel Wheels Bend More Easily Than Alloy Wheels?

Steel and alloy wheels respond differently to severe impacts. Steel wheels may bend under a strong impact, while alloy wheels can deform or crack depending on the wheel design and impact. Damaged wheels should be inspected by a qualified professional before continued use.

Are Alloy Wheels More Expensive Than Steel Wheels?

Generally, yes. Alloy wheels typically cost more because of their materials, manufacturing processes, and wider range of designs and finishes. Steel wheels are usually the more economical option.
